80 years on, still enemy No. 1: What Indians and Pakistanis think of each other
A recent survey by Pew highlights that Indians and Pakistanis regard each other as their principal geopolitical adversaries. Unfavorable opinions dominate across the border, with India marking Pakistan as the major threat while Pakistan responds in kind. There is a notable distrust regarding the other’s dedication to peaceful relations, amplified by contrasting global alliances influencing each country’s strategic outlook.
